Psy Breaks Another YouTube Record With "Gentleman"
posted in: Music News
Psy released his highly anticiapted follow-up to “Gangnam Style” over the weekend, and cry foul as critics might, the numbers seem to say this K-pop star is here to stay.
In the 48 hours that have passed since the video for “Gentleman” was uploaded at 9:00 pm (1200 GMT) on Saturday, more than 50 million people have spent time on YouTube watching the clip. In the first 24 hours, the visuals received around 20 million hits, surpassing the previous record for single-day views of 8 million set by Justin Bieber’s Boyfriend video.
